About
Join Aerotours for an unforgettable balloon ride over Segovia! We meet passengers at dawn to prepare for this magical journey. As the balloon ascends, enjoy breathtaking views of Segovia’s medieval cityscape. Marvel at iconic landmarks like the Aqueduct and the Alcázar from a unique vantage point.
The flight lasts about an hour, giving you plenty of time to soak in the stunning scenery. Upon landing, celebrate with a traditional Spanish picnic and a glass of cava or orange juice (vegan options available!). We include a high-quality video and selected photos of your balloon flight, along with a personalized flight certificate.

Itinerary
1
Cathedral of Segovia
One of the last gothic cathedrals in Spain will salute us at the start of the flight
2
Acueduct of Segovia
The magnificent Roman Aqueduct, built at the start of the II Century, will also be seen when you soar the skies of Segovia
3
Alcazar of Segovia
Enjoy the view of the Alcázar de Segovia from the unique perspective of the hot-air balloon
